Sisters Sophie and Madigan Lillard tragically lost their lives in a house fire in 2013. In their honor, the Lillard family is constructing a memorial playground where children and their families can create lifelong memories together.

The mission of Sophie and Madigan's Playground is to honor the lives of Sophie and Madigan Lillard by building a memorial playground and providing opportunities for children and their families to play, learn, and create lifelong memories together, and in ways that reflect the beautiful personalities and spirits of these two sisters.
